Gonna take a lot more than a set of Hoosiers and pictures of a car to beat me!! Ha Ha. I welcome the competition. But the class we are participating in (Bi) is very limited as far as car modifications. A quick list of things that matter.

140 lb rear springs (max)
adjustable front sway bar
Dot-R tires (205 max width, 50 min aspect ratio, 15" min dia, 6" max wheel width)
-2 deg max front, -3 deg max rear camber
Stock engine, stock FI
stock heat exchangers.

Rob - Those are maximum camber settings. I run about -1.25 front, -2.0 rear

Brad - Putting on an autox takes a lot more than just people. Takes hundreds of cones, timing equipment, insurance, a site (very difficult to get sites even for national organizations with good insurance and a proven track record), money (somebody's got to front the $1000-$2000 for a site), etc etc. I don't think it is feasible to put on our own. Especially, when there are organized events already that you can just show up, pay, and run. I'd suggest just picking a specific PCA event and all agreeing to run that event.
